Output 5418fa61c4024e5b15fc456cb7626fa144a8e37e84c6e95a42ef5bef24008704:0

value
3209600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 180fa050f3306a3b31375d3cce421620938f01ad OP_EQUAL
address
33tErsrJAH6VuWjKyS6znGV7jjeeqjAKkZ
transaction
5418fa61c4024e5b15fc456cb7626fa144a8e37e84c6e95a42ef5bef24008704
confirmations
166353
spent
true